ITV HD launches for Euro 2008

04/06/2008

ITV can today confirm that its high definition television service will launch on Saturday June 7th.

ITV HD will launch with live coverage of the Euro 2008 Championships in Austria and Switzerland and will initially be available to viewers watching on Freesat.

The service will be accessible as a simulcast via the red button, with on-screen prompts directing viewers with Freesat HD boxes that high definition programming is available.

In addition to live coverage of the European Championships, ITV’s HD coverage over the summer will also include a range of top movies.

Coverage of Euro 2008 begins on June 7th with live coverage of Portugal v Turkey from 7.15pm on ITV1. ITV is the joint UK broadcaster of UEFA Euro 2008 alongside the BBC.

OFCOM IMPOSE FINANCIAL PENALTIES ON MTV NETWORK.



OFCOM IMPOSE FINANCIAL PENALTIES ON MTV NETWORK.
Ofcom snippet;
For breaches of Ofcom broadcasting code.

OFCOM IMPOSE FINANCIAL PENALTIES ON THE MTV NETWORKS OF £255,000.
This is made up of fines of £80,000 on TMF;
£35,000 on MTV France;
£80,000 on MTV UK;
£60,000 on MTV HITS.

EURO 2008 TO BE SHARED BY BBC AND ITV.


OFCOM GIVE GO AHEAD TO THE BBC AND ITV for the euro 2008 coverage.

ITV and the BBC will be sharing coverage of Euro 2008. All of the matches which they will be showing will be on ITV1 and BBC One except for four in the earlier stages of the tournament which clash with other matches on the same evening and which will therefore be shown on ITV or BBC digital channels.
